Distance between Brooklin ON and Cobourg ON
The distance from Brooklin to Cobourg is 78 kilometers by road including 73 kilometers on motorways. Road takes approximately 48 minutes and goes through Oshawa, Whitby, Courtice, Bowmanville, Newcastle and Port Hope.

How much does it cost to drive from Brooklin to Cobourg?
Fuel cost: 11.4 CAD
This fuel cost is calculated as: (Route length 78 km / 100 km) * (Fuel consumption 8 L/100 km) * (Fuel price 1.84 CAD / L)

How long is a car ride from Brooklin to Cobourg?
Driving time: 48 min
This time is calculated for driving at the maximum permitted speed, taking into account traffic rules restrictions.
- 71 km with a maximum speed 100 km/h = 42 min
- 5 km with a maximum speed 80 km/h = 3 min
- 1 km with a maximum speed 50 km/h = 1 min
The calculated driving time does not take into account intermediate stops and traffic jams.
